Colleges in Miramar, Florida Financial Aid Comparison

In average, 85% of full-time first-time beginning undergraduate students (freshmen) have received grants and/or scholarships at Colleges in Miramar, Florida . The average financial aid amount received is $5,095.
For all undergraduate students, 84.67% received grants/scholarship and the average aid amount is $6,178
The 2024 average tuition & fees for the schools is $19,924.
The average cost of attendance (COA) including tuition & fees, book & supplies, and living costs for Colleges in Miramar, Florida is $20,616 and, after receiving financial aid, the actual cost is down to $15,521.
